What does a planner do?

Within a business, a Planner works alongside Project Managers to create and adhere to timelines for a company goal. Planners help develop the overall strategy for a project, including setting deadlines for key milestones and allocating resources appropriately. Ultimately, the Planner is in charge of the project schedule. Their duties include meeting with clients to determine the general timeline of a project and communicate any adjustments to that scope. They help troubleshoot problems as they arise while minding any regulatory or contractual obligations. Along with the project manager, the Planner may be responsible for creating and presenting progress reports for clients and company leadership.

What is the difference between Planner vs Scheduler?

AspectPlannerScheduler
Primary RoleDevelops project plans, timelines, and resource allocationsCreates and manages schedules, updates timelines, and tracks progress
Required CredentialsTypically requires project management or related certificationsOften requires scheduling software proficiency and related certifications
Work EnvironmentInvolves planning meetings, project teams, and strategic sessionsFocuses on software tools, calendar management, and real-time updates
Industry UsageCommon in construction, manufacturing, and project managementUsed across industries like manufacturing, IT, and logistics

While both roles involve scheduling and coordination, a Planner focuses on creating comprehensive project plans and resource allocation, whereas a Scheduler primarily manages and updates schedules to ensure timely project execution. POSITION SUMMARY

The Wealth Planner prepares estate and wealth planning analyses, including estate flowcharts, financial models, planning materials, and technical assessments to support high-net-worth client objectives. This role serves as a technical resource to internal teams, providing expertise, tools, and guidance to inform client-focused wealth planning strategies. This is a technical role with no direct client interaction.

DUTIES & RESPONSIBILITIES
Wealth Planning & Analysis
  • Develop estate and wealth transfer strategies, including creating flowcharts, illustrations, summaries, and related planning materials
  • Review and analyze estate planning documents to identify opportunities and support client objectives
  • Build financial models and impact analyses using NaviPlan, Microsoft Excel, and other tools
  • Collaborate with internal teams to understand objectives, incorporate insights, and deliver high-quality planning recommendations
  • Support client-facing teams through technical analysis and documentation; no direct client interaction
Internal Technical Resource
  • Provide technical guidance to client teams during planning and meeting preparation
  • Review work from associates and integrate feedback from Managing Directors and Client Service Teams
  • Research and respond to estate and financial planning questions
  • Stay current on tax, legislative, and industry developments
Tools, Templates & Education
  • Develop and maintain planning templates, reports, and analyses
  • Contribute to internal technical content, training materials, and educational resources
Administrative, Professional Development & Other Duties
  • Handle administrative tasks, attend internal meetings, and participate in ongoing training
  • Perform additional responsibilities as needed to support the firm and client teams

QUALIFICATIONS

  • Bachelor’s degree and an advanced degree in relevant field or professional designation (such as CFP, CPA, CPWA), required
  • 3+ years of experience in wealth, estate, or tax planning; experience with ultra-high-net-worth individuals and multi-generational families preferred but not required
  • Strong analytical and technical skills, with the ability to interpret complex estate documents, financial statements, and tax returns
  • Proficiency in Microsoft Excel and Microsoft Office ; experience with NaviPlan or similar financial planning software preferred
  • Excellent written, verbal, and presentation skills, with the ability to communicate complex strategies clearly and client-readily
  • Highly organized and detail‑oriented; able to manage multiple priorities, tasks and deadlines concurrently
  • Demonstrated professionalism, discretion, and respect for confidential matters
  • Able to work both independently and as part of cross‑functional teams; demonstrated ability to execute projects or workstreams and follow through to completion
